RE: Virginia Deer Hunting?
if your already in the eastern shore area, go hunt the dismal swamp, or try to get involved with one of the quota hunts Virginia offers all over the state. www.vaquotahunts.com Another good way is to try and join a hunt club of some kind.The national forest on the western part of the state holds a lot ofgood deer if your willing to go for a long walk.If you get a few miles off the road, the deer tend to be plentiful there(ive shot nice bucks doing that). There good deer all over the state. if fact if you look at record book deer,VA has aton, it just doesnt get the publicitylike other states.
